General der Panzertruppe Maximilian Reichsfreiherr von Edelsheim
Born: 06 Jul 1897 in Berlin
Died: 26 Apr 1994 in Konstanz
Promotions:
Fahnenjunker-Unteroffizier (04 Dec 1914); F�hnrich (30 Mar 1915); Leutnant (15 Dec 1915); Oberleutnant (31 Jul 1925); Rittmeister (01 Apr 1931); Major (01 Mar 1936); Oberstleutnant (01 Apr 1939); Oberst (17 Dec 1941); Generalmajor (01 Jun 1943); Generalleutnant (20 May 1944); General der Panzertruppe (01 Dec 1944)
Career:
Entered Army Service (11 Aug 1914)
Fahnejunker in the 2nd Guards-Ulanen-Regiment (11 Aug 1914-20 Feb 1915)
In the Field with the Mobile 2nd Guards-Ulanen-Regiment (20 Feb 1915-28 Mar 1916)
Detached to MG-Course with the 5th MG-Battalion (24 Feb 1916-20 Mar 1916)
Detached to the MG-Platoon of the 2nd Guards-Ulanen-Regiment (28 Mar 1916-10 Aug 1916)
Detached to the Field-War-School Libau (10 Aug 1916-14 Jan 1917)
Transferred into the 59th Reserve-Infantry-Regiment (14 Jan 1917-31 Jan 1919)
Detached to MG-Course in Olita (20 Jun 1917-16 Jul 1917)
Detached to Course for Indirect Firing with Machineguns with the 46th MG-Battalion (10 Jun 1918-17 Jun 1918)
Transferred back into the 2nd Guards-Ulanen-Regiment (31 Jan 1919-09 Mar 1919)
Detached to Freikorps H�lsen (09 Mar 1919-01 May 1919)
Transferred into the 9th Reichswehr-Cavalry-Regiment (01 May 1919-01 Apr 1920)
Transferred into the 4th Mounted-Regiment (01 Apr 1920-30 Sep 1920)
Detached to the Cavalry-School in Hannover (01 Apr 1920-30 Sep 1920)
Transferred to the Training-Squadron of the 4th Mounted-Regiment (30 Sep 1920-01 Apr 1923)
Transferred to the MG-Platoon of the 4th Mounted-Regiment (01 Apr 1923-01 Oct 1926)
Detached as Preparation-Officer to the Cavalry-School in Hannover (01 Oct 1926-01 Oct 1928)
Squadron-Officer in the 4th Squadron of the 4th Mounted-Regiment (01 Oct 1928-01 Jan 1929)
Detached to the Cavalry-School in Hannover (01 Jan 1929-01 Apr 1929)
Transferred to the Staff of the 2nd Mounted-Regiment, while retaining previous post (01 Apr 1929-01 Oct 1931)
Chief of the 4th Squadron of the 4th Mounted-Regiment (01 Oct 1931-01 Oct 1934)
Squadron-Chief in Mounted-Regiment Potsdam (01 Oct 1934-15 May 1935)
Transferred to the Staff of the Cavalry-Command Potsdam (15 May 1935-15 Oct 1935)
Adjutant of the 4th Mounted-Brigade (15 Oct 1935-01 Apr 1936)
Transferred to the Staff of Higher Cavalry Officer 4 (01 Apr 1936-12 Oct 1937)
Higher Cavalry Officer 2 (12 Oct 1937-29 Jul 1938)
Detached to the 6th Cavalry-Regiment and at the same time Delegated with the Leadership of the II. Battalion of the Regiment (29 Jul 1938-10 Nov 1938)
Commander of the 1st Motorcycle-Battalion (10 Nov 1938-30 Sep 1941)
Commander of the 22nd Cavalry-Regiment (30 Sep 1941-01 Dec 1941)
Commander of the 26th Rifle-Regiment (01 Dec 1941-10 Oct 1942)
Commander of the 20th Panzer-Grenadier-Brigade (10 Oct 1942-08 Nov 1942)
F�hrer-Reserve OKH (08 Nov 1942-01 Mar 1943)
At the same time, Detached to the 1st Division-Leaders-Course (18 Jan 1943-12 Feb 1943)
Delegated with the Leadership of the 24th Panzer-Division (01 Mar 1943-01 Jun 1943)
Commander of the 24th Panzer-Division (01 Jun 1943-21 Sep 1944)
Delegated with the Leadership of XXXXVIII. Panzer-Corps (21 Sep 1944-01 Dec 1944)
Commanding General of XXXXVIII. Panzer-Corps (01 Dec 1944-03 May 1945)
Assigned with the Leadership of the Surrender Negotiations of the 12th Army with the Americans. Generalleutnant Wolf Hagemann was Delegated with the Leadership of XXXXVIII. Panzer-Corps (03 May 1945-08 May 1945)
In US Captivity (08 May 1945-31 Mar 1947)
Released (31 Mar 1947)

Awards & Decorations:
- Ritterkreuz (398): am 30.07.1941 als Oberstleutnant und Kommandeur der Radfahr-Abteilung 1
- Eichenlaub (162): am 23.12.1942 als Oberst und Kommandeur des Panzer-Grenadier-Regiments 26
- Schwerter (105): am 23.10.1944 als Generalleutnant und Kommandeur der 24. Panzer-Division
- 1914 EK I : 26.10.1918
- 1914 EK II : 27.11.1915
- RK II. Klasse des Grossherzoglich Badischen Ordens vom Z�hringer L�wen mit Schwertern
- Ehrenkreuz f�r Frontk�mpfer
- Wehrmacht-Dienstauszeichnung IV. bis I. Klasse
- Spange zum EK I:14.10.1939
- Spange zum EK II:19.09.1939
- Wehrmachtbericht: 21.02.1944 ; 28.08.1944 ; 17.10.1944
- Kgl. Rum�n. Orden �Michael der Tapfere� III. Klasse: 30.05.1944
